Transaction c66a3af3a621421aa19c1f8a78a3641e409de732a896b846ccf3cd4e7f49584a
1 Input
1 Output
-
c66a3af3a621421aa19c1f8a78a3641e409de732a896b846ccf3cd4e7f49584a:0
- value
- 37006
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26a02aa7a81b64d23bfcf2923451812c6a7987eb OP_EQUAL
- address
- 35DFUQTQ5dWXRQZr79Z2P8AvtbvdybLfa7